While a comfortable l shaped sectional sofa can transform your living space, it's crucial to select a sofa that is well-constructed and durable. Choose the sofa that is built with quality materials and features solid wood frames. The cushions for the seat and back cushions should be firm but supportive, and the edges and arms should be smooth to prevent wear or tears. Clean or vacuum your couch frequently to get rid of dirt, dust and debris that can build up over time.

While a sectional sofa can be the ideal choice for living rooms, it can make the space appear too crowded if not set up properly. It's also important to leave enough space for people to walk around the sofa. Additionally, the sofa should not block windows or doors. It is a good idea measure the space prior to purchasing a sectional to ensure that it will be the right size.

If you're new to modular sectionals, it's beneficial to be aware of various terms used to describe the various components of the sectional sofa. A l shape sectional sofa chair, for instance is a single seat with two or one armrest. A love seat is a two-seater that can be configured to have either left-arm-facing (LAF) (left-arm-facing) or right arm-facing (right-arm-facing (RAF)). A console loveseat often comes with cupholders and storage in the middle of the piece. Sofas come in LAF, RAF and armless configurations.
